When I began reading this book and discovered that it’s a collection of essays, I was initially disappointed; however, that disappointment faded quickly. Each essay is thought-provoking on its own, and together they provide an intimate view of Patchett’s life that reads almost like a memoir. I was impressed by her willingness to share so much of herself and loved her writing style, as always.

My favorite essays were “The Getaway Car”, which describes Patchett’s experience as a writer, and the eponymous “This Is the Story of a Happy Marriage”, which takes the reader from her brief, bad first marriage to her current happy one, highlighting some of the lessons she’s learned along the way.
